35-28, Knights’ win, on a gorgeous Northfield autumn day at Laird Stadium. The historic 🐐 🏆 will move to the Carleton side of the Cannon, while the Eagle on Bridge Square will watch over the Carleton campus for the next year. Northfield community, this one hits close to home.

Our latest production from the KYMN Podcast Studio, MIAC Weekly, soft launched this month. In the coming weeks we will be covering the who what why and where of the fantastic communities of the Minnesota Intercollegiate Athletic Conference.

For Saturday’s episode, we will present a very special interview. We were humbled to spend time with MIAC Offensive Player of the Week, Jack Curtis. In addition to a powerhouse performance in their Knowledge Bowl-winning game versus Macalester last week, Jack is fighting a much harder battle against cancer. He was brave enough to share his story.
